Cette offre n’est plus disponible.

Technical Leader fullstack Next.JS F/H

Résumé du poste
CDI
Lyon
Salaire : Non spécifié
Télétravail non autorisé
Éducation : Bac +5 / Master
Compétences & expertises
Contenu généré
Typescript
Xray
Gitlab
Jest
Git
+15

Stormshield
Stormshield

Cette offre vous tente ?

Questions et réponses sur l'offre

Le poste

Descriptif du poste

Acteur européen de référence sur le marché de la cybersécurité et filiale du groupe Airbus, Stormshield se positionne comme le premier éditeur français pure-player en cybersécurité. Pour continuer notre croissance, on recherche de nouveaux talents et on recrute une ou un Technical Leader fullstack Next.JS pour notre bureau lyonnais.

 

Technical Leader fullstack Next.JS : résumé de la fiche de poste

  • Poste : Technical Leader fullstack React / Node.JS / Typescript
  • Équipe : Mesh Unified Management (MUM)
  • Type : CDI
  • Lieu : Lyon (9e) - Full télétravail possible
  • Télétravail : Oui, jusqu'à 3 jours par semaine
  •  

Technical Leader fullstack Next.JS : expérience et compétences

 

️⭐ Qui recherche-t-on ?

 

Manager de l'équipe MUM, David recherche un expert technique fullstack pour travailler sur le développement d'une nouvelle plateforme unifiée SaaS. Si tu es passionné par l'innovation, que tu aimes les défis et que tu souhaites être au cœur de la création d'une solution innovante, cette opportunité est faite pour toi.

Tu auras l'opportunité de contribuer à la construction et à l'évolution d'un projet émergent. Rejoindre notre équipe à ce stade précoce te permettra non seulement d'apporter ton expertise, mais aussi d'exprimer ta créativité et de voir directement l'impact de ton travail sur le succès à venir du projet.

 

️✏️ Quelles missions pour le Technical Leader fullstack ?

  • Lead technique
    • Apporter une expertise technique approfondie ;
    • Sélectionner les technologies appropriées pour résoudre des problèmes complexes ;
    • Collaborer avec d'autres départements pour garantir l'intégration réussie des solutions techniques ;
    • Agir comme point de contact pour les défis techniques au sein de l'équipe ;
    • Concevoir l'architecture de l'application de manière à garantir sa scalabilité à mesure que le projet se développe, en tenant compte de la montée en charge future ;
  • Mentorat
    • Encadrer et développer les membres de l'équipe sur le plan technique ;
    • Encourager l'utilisation de bonnes pratiques de développement, de documentation et de tests pour assurer la qualité du code et la maintenabilité de l'application ;
  • Développement
    • Développer des fonctionnalités sur la pile fullstack : concevoir, développer et mettre en œuvre des fonctionnalités robustes en utilisant Typescript / Next.JS / Node.JS pour assurer le bon fonctionnement du côté serveur de l'application :
      • couche données : conception des bases de données en tant que de besoin pour l’application (relationnel, orienté documents, séries temporelles) ;
      • couche d’accès aux données : création d’APIs REST / GraphQL / gRPC pour permettre l’accès aux données via des services tiers, et utilisation des fonctionnalités de rendu côté serveur pour exposer les données dans des composants ;
      • couche de présentation : création de composants et de pages Next.JS en rendu hybride permettant d’interagir avec l’application ;
    • Optimiser les performances : analyser et optimiser les performances du serveur pour garantir une exécution efficace des requêtes et des opérations, en utilisant des techniques comme la mise en cache, le parallélisme, etc ;
    • Assurer la sécurité : mettre en place des mesures de sécurité robustes telles que l'authentification, l'autorisation, le chiffrement des données, pour protéger l'application contre les failles et les attaques(SSO avec OpenID Connect) ;
    • Résoudre les problèmes techniques : au niveau de la pile technique par exemple, effectuer des tests et des débogages pour garantir la stabilité et la fiabilité de l'application ;
    • Rédiger la documentation et les tests : présenter de manière claire et précise des fonctionnalités développées, créer des tests unitaires et des tests d'intégration pour assurer la qualité du code.

 


Profil recherché

Technical Leader fullstack Next.JS : pourquoi choisir Stormshield ?


⚙️ Quel est l'environnement ?

  • Langages : TypeScript, TSX, CSS
  • Frameworks : Next.JS (Node.JS / React) ; Tailwindcss
  • Bases de données : PostgreSQL, MongoDB, bases orientées séries temporelles
  • Authentification/SSO : OpenID Connect
  • Testing & Qualité : Jest, Playwright, XRay, Cucumber, Gherkin
  • CI/CD : OpenShift, Kubernetes, Docker, Jenkins, PagerDuty, Prometheus, Grafana
  • Versioning : Git, GitLab, Gitea
  • Outils collaboratifs : Jira, Confluence
  • Méthodologie : Agilité, Scrum, Kanban
     

Quel produit ?


 MUM, solution unifiée SaaS en cybersécurité, offre une plateforme intégrée et basée sur le cloud, conçue pour offrir une protection complète contre les menaces numériques. Cette solution centralisée combine plusieurs outils et fonctionnalités. Elle permet aux entreprises de gérer et de contrôler efficacement la sécurité de leurs actifs numériques, quel que soit le point d'accès, que ce soit sur site, sur le cloud ou sur des appareils mobiles.


 

Quelle équipe ?


Nous constituons une équipe nouvelle et dynamique pour donner vie à ce projet innovant. Épaulée par un Product Owner et un architecte logiciel, cette équipe s'engage à concrétiser notre vision avec efficacité et expertise.


 

✔️ Quel process de recrutement ?

  1. Un premier échange avec William, en charge du recrutement, pour échanger sur ce que tu fais actuellement et comment travailler ensemble.
  2. Un entretien téléphonique avec David accompagné de l'architecte. C'est un premier point pour t'expliquer plus en détails le fonctionnement de l'équipe et la vision du poste.
  3. Un entretien technique avec David et une partie de ta future équipe, autour d'exercices de développement.
  4. Un entretien RH avec Audrey, pour te présenter Stormshield dans sa globalité et l'ensemble des avantages.

Durée et aménagement du temps de travail, horaires flexibles, avantages... Découvre la politique sociale de Stormshield résumée dans une rapide infographie.

Envie d’en savoir plus ?

D’autres offres vous correspondent !

Ces entreprises recrutent aussi au poste de “Développement de logiciels et de sites Web”.